PENGEMBANGAN E-BOOK DAN PRAKTIKUM BERBASIS ANALISIS DNA LALAT BUAH ISOLAT LOKAL PADA MATERI GENETIKA DI SMA Djaila, Friscila Avianti; Semuel, Mokosuli Yermia; Wurarah, Masje

Abstract

Penelitian ini bertujuan untuk mengembangkan dan menghasilkan media pembelajaran e-book dan praktikum berbasis analisis DNA lalat buah isolat lokal pada materi genetika di SMA yang layak digunakan. Penelitian ini merupakan penelitian pengembangan (Research and Development) dengan model ADDIE yang terdiri 5 tahapan, yaitu Analysis, Design, Development, Implementation, dan Evaluation. Instrumen tes pada penelitian ini adalah angket, wawancara dan dokumentasi. Lembar angket penilaian diberikan kepada subjek penelitian yaitu ahli materi, ahli media, guru mata pelajaran biologi dan siswa kelas XII di SMA Negeri 1 Pagimana. Hasil penelitian ahli materi dengan persentase 93% kriteria sangat valid, ahli media dengan persentase 96% kriteria sangat valid, guru biologi dengan persentase 97% kriteria sangat valid dan respons siswa dengan persentase 88% kriteria sangat baik. Dapat disimpulkan bahwa media e-book dan praktikum berbasis analisis DNA lalat buah isolat lokal pada materi genetika di SMA produk yang dihasilkan sangat layak untuk digunakan sebagai media pembelajaran.
Anticancer Activity Of Apis Dorsata Binghami Nest Extract From West Uluway, Tana Toraja District Patandean, Selvrining; Mokosuli, Yermia Semuel; Ogi, Nova LIM; Djarang, Rievo H; Manampiring, Nonny; Moko, Emma Mauren

Abstract

Cancer is the leading cause of death in the world, with a high prevalence in Indonesia, especially breast cancer. Conventional therapies such as chemotherapy and radiotherapy have various limitations, including severe side effects and cancer cell resistance. This study aims to explore the anticancer potential of the ethanol extract of Apis dorsata Binghami nests originating from Uluway Barat Village, Tana Toraja Regency. Extraction was carried out using the maceration method with 96% ethanol solvent, with a yield of 51.42%, and bioactive compounds were identified through GC-MS analysis. Anticancer activity tests were carried out in vitro on MCF-7 breast cancer cells using the resazurin assay method . The results showed that the extract contained various bioactive compounds such as flavonoids, furanones, and aromatic aldehydes which are known to have antioxidant and anticancer activities. The IC50 value obtained was 434.30 µg/mL, indicating weak cytotoxic activity. Nevertheless, this extract showed significant ability to kill cancer cells at certain concentrations, especially 15.63 µg/mL which reduced cell viability by 44.39%. These results indicate that A. dorsata Binghami nests contain compounds that have the potential as natural anticancer agents, but require further research for fractionation and identification of more specific active compounds and further testing in vivo
